Rental Gallery Presents Color People Curated by Rashid Johnson July 1 - July 25, 2017 Bob Thompson,  The Golden Ass , 1963, Oil on canvas, 62 1/2 x 74 1/2 inches / 158.8 x 189.2 cm;  Courtesy of the artist and Michael Rosenfeld Gallery Opening Reception: Saturday, July 1st ,  6-8 PM Rental Gallery 87 Newtown Lane East Hampton, NY   Rental Gallery  is pleased to announce  Color People , an exhibition curated by artist  Rashid Johnson , opening on  July 1st  in East Hampton: Color People is an exhibition I've long considered organizing. It's born of a twenty-year obsession with the work of the artist Bob Thompson. The artists included are a wide range of painters whose works perform differently but with a shared radicality in their employment and understanding of color.  This exhibition doesn't speak to a time or place.
